The Benefits of Retrofitting Your Existing Lighting with Energy-Efficient LEDs
In the quest for energy efficiency and sustainability, one of the most effective changes you can make in your home or business is upgrading your lighting. More specifically, retrofitting your existing lighting with Light Emitting Diodes or LEDs.
LED is a type of illumination that uses diodes (an electronic component that allows current to flow in one direction) rather than the incandescent or gas-filled bulbs of traditional lighting fixtures. They are known for their long life span, energy efficiency, and relatively cool operation. But are they worth the upfront cost and installation?
The answer, quite simply, is yes. Here's why.
Energy Efficiency
First and foremost, LEDs are incredibly energy efficient. Compared to traditional incandescent bulbs, LEDs use up to 80% less energy. This drop in energy usage results in significant savings on your electricity bill, which can help offset the initial cost of retrofitting.
Longevity
LEDs are not just efficient; they are incredibly long-lasting. A quality LED can last between 20,000 to 50,000 hours, whereas an incandescent bulb lasts approximately 1,000 hours. This longevity means fewer replacements and lower maintenance costs over time, translating into additional savings.
Better Light Quality
LEDs can also offer better light quality compared to traditional lighting. They provide bright, uniform light, and are available in a range of colour temperatures, allowing you to create the perfect ambiance in every room. LEDs also light up instantly and are flicker-free, providing a comfortable and eye-friendly environment.
Reduced Environmental Impact
LEDs don't just save you money—they're kinder to our planet. Their energy efficiency means less electricity needs to be generated to light your home or business, reducing your carbon footprint. Also, unlike compact fluorescent lights (CFLs), LEDs don't contain mercury, making them safer to use and dispose of.
The Retrofitting Process
Retrofitting involves replacing your existing lighting fixtures or bulbs with LED technology. This can be as simple as screwing in an LED bulb in place of an incandescent one. In other cases, the retrofit might involve installing LED panels or modules to replace larger fluorescent tube fixtures.
While you can handle some of these changes yourself, it's always a good idea to engage a professional electrician for larger retrofitting projects. This ensures the job is done safely and that the LED solutions are correctly installed for maximum efficiency and longevity. You'll also want to make sure your new lights meet all relevant regulations and standards.
